The Will & Power of Attorney Preparation Kit from Plan to Live is a comprehensive, Canada-wide workbook designed to transform a daunting legal task into a manageable, step-by-step process. It serves as a practical bridge between a person's current intentions and the final legal documents drafted by a lawyer.
The Core Promise: Progress Over Perfection
Most people delay estate planning because they don't know where to start or feel overwhelmed by the complexity. This kit removes those barriers by focusing on direction over detail. It encourages users to start where they are, using "working notes" and estimates rather than requiring perfect legal wording or precise financial figures.
Key Features & Benefits
• Structured Inventory Tracking: Dedicated chapters for recording insurance policies, real estate, investments, and business interests to ensure no asset is overlooked by an executor.
• Decision-Making Frameworks: Guided sections for choosing the right people for critical roles, including executors, guardians for minor children, and powers of attorney.
• Addressing Modern Assets: Specific guidance on documenting digital assets (online accounts, cryptocurrency, etc.) which are frequently missed in traditional planning.
• Focus on Incapacity: Comprehensive planning for Power of Attorney (Personal Care and Property), which the kit defines as "planning for the living, not the leaving".
• Summary Sheets for Professional Meetings: Ready-to-use summary pages designed to be brought to a lawyer to save time, reduce legal costs, and spark the right professional conversations.

Why It Matters
Without a plan, the government decides how an estate is distributed, and a court may choose who raises your children or manages your healthcare.
